On this Turkey tour, you’ll go from Istanbul’s busy bazaars to sun-soaked coastline and ancient cities that still feel unreal. In 12 days you’ll tick off Gallipoli, Troy, Ephesus and Pamukkale, chill out at Fethiye’s Blue Lagoon, and get hands-on with local village crafts. Then it’s off to Cappadocia to check out the hot air balloons floating in the sky, fairy chimneys and underground cities. Expect big history, bigger views, and a suitcase that somehow comes home heavier.

Itinerary
Expand all Collapse all
Istanbul
Hello and welcome to Istanbul! You’ll meet your crew before heading straight out on a tour of the city. After you’ve ticked off the mosques and wandered the markets, it’ll be time to feast. So, join us for a welcome dinner with a Turkish delight tasting (to kick things off on a sweet note, like we should).
Istanbul to Çanakkale via Gallipoli
Morning, explorers. We’ll tick off a final few sights in the city before making our way to Çanakkale.Today we’ll head out on a guided tour of the Gallipoli battlefields, visiting ANZAC Cove, Chunuk Bair & Lone Pine Cemetery. It’s a powerful chance to pay tribute to the WWI heroes right here on the peninsula where it all happened.Afterwards, we’ll switch up the pace with a scenic drive along the Sea of Marmara en route to Çanakkale. Once we’ve ferried across the Dardanelles (casually crossing continents), we’ll dive into Troy — and yep, it’s way more than a Hollywood story. Back in town, we’ll do a quick orientation of the centre, ticking off the waterfront and the famous Trojan Horse monument. Tonight’s yours to unwind — grab dinner with the crew, take a stroll, and soak up those chilled-out harbour vibes.
Çanakkale to Izmir via Troy and Bergama
After breakfast, we’ll hit the road and make our way to Troy.Today we’ll discover that “Troy” is way more than a Hollywood blockbuster. Think legendary battles, real archaeology, and a site where myth and history properly blur. We'll dive deeper into the ancient ruins on a tour with a Local Guide. Hungry? Good. Cuz next up is Bergama. We’ll tuck into a local lunch, then get a look at traditional carpet weaving with village women for a dose of skill, stories (and serious patience).We’ll roll into Izmir and  head out to explore the palm-lined promenades of this town known as the 'Pearl of the Aegean’. Rest up — our adventure in the birthplace of Homer (no kids, that isn't Homer from Springfield) continues tomorrow.
Izmir to Pamukkale via Ephesus
Izmir, you were incredible. Ephesus, here we come!Did you know Mark Antony and Cleopatra used to hang out here at Ephesus back in the day? And now here we are, walking in their footsteps some 2,000 years later in what is now the best preserved classical city on the Mediterranean. We'll have a chance to see the well-preserved ruins of this ancient port city including the Temple of Artemis and the Library of Celsus before heading back on the road to our next wonder, Pamukkale.Ah yes, there she is. Even more spectacular than Instagram & Pinterest had ever suggested and a UNESCO World Heritage site, Pamukkale's flowing waters of arid ridges and white calcium terraces formed by mineral waters are almost too much. We'll enjoy an included dinner at our hotel tonight, with more time to explore tomorrow.
Pamukkale to Fethiye via Ölüdeniz and Kayaköy
This morning we’ll farewell Pamukkale and hit the road towards the coast — swapping white terraces for full-on turquoise vibes.Along the way, we’ll make a quick stop at Ölüdeniz to check out that unreal Blue Lagoon. Stretch the legs, snap the pics, and enjoy the sea-air reset.We’ll swing by Kayaköy later on. If you’re keen, you can opt in for a BBQ dinner at a local restaurant and settle in for a relaxed evening with the crew.Then it’s on to Fethiye, where the pace slows right down. Tonight’s yours: waterfront wander, chill dinner, early night… whatever your reset looks like.
Fethiye
This morning will be free to soak up Fethiye at your own pace. Think waterfront strolls, a lazy beach session, or a wander through the markets for snacks and souvenirs. If you feel like getting out on the water, you can opt into a boat tour with lunch onboard: turquoise water, sun on your face, and a front-row seat to Türkiye’s coastline doing the absolute most.
Fethiye to Konya
Fethiye, you were fab. But we’ve got places to be. Konya is a whole mix — ancient roots, grand mosques, market streets, modern student energy, and the legacy of Rumi all in one place. First up, we’ll meet a Sufi master for an intro to whirling dervish traditions. Then it’s home-cooked dinner time at our homestay for a cosy, local end to the day.
Konya to Cappadocia
Waving goodbye to Konya this morning, we’ll set our sights on another UNESCO World Heritage spot: Cappadocia.We’ll roll into Cappadocia and head straight to the Göreme Open Air Museum to explore its rock-cut monasteries and cave churches. Next up, we’ll meet Mr Galip — a UNESCO-recognised pottery legend — for a live demo (and yeah… souvenirs will be very, very tempting).
Cappadocia
Leaving this city without a hot air balloon moment? Naurrr. Sign up for an optional sunrise experience to see the balloons drift across the valley and lock in those photo ops. Later, we’ll hike the Red Valley, weaving past honey-coloured rocks and proper other-worldly views. Finally, if you’re keen to level up your Turkish food game, you can jump into an optional cooking class. And yep, it’s inside a cave!
Cappadocia to Ankara via Lake Tuz
We’ll leave Cappadocia behind today and make our way to the capital, Ankara.On the way, we’ll stop at Lake Tuz for a salty, sparkly photo break — cameras at the ready.Hello Ankara! You’ll have a free evening to do you. If you’re keen for a culture hit, head to Anıtkabir — the mausoleum of Mustafa Kemal Atatürk, founder and first President of modern Türkiye (aka the name in Turkish history). Or keep it simple and hunt down a cosy spot for dinner with the crew.
Ankara to Istanbul
Catch ya’ later, Ankara. Time to hit the road to Istanbul.Nice to see you again, Istanbul. You’ll have a free afternoon to roam the streets, soak up the chaos in the best way, and lock in any last-minute shopping. Tonight, you can round things off with an optional farewell dinner with your crew.
Istanbul
And just like that, after 12 days of culture, epic landscapes, and all the “how is this real?” moments — your trip will come to an end. Hug it out, swap numbers, and get those last pics in… because the group chat’s about to become your new travel diary.
